Mis Sold Finance, a term that has gained prominence in recent years, refers to financial products or services that are improperly sold to consumers, often leading to significant negative consequences for the buyers. This can include situations where individuals are misled about the terms and conditions of loans, credit agreements, or investment plans, such as Personal Contract Purchase (PCP) claims in the UK. PCP claims have become a common area of concern, as customers realize they were not fully informed about the costs, obligations, or potential hidden fees associated with these financing options.

The impact of mis-sold finance can be far-reaching. It may result in financial strain for those affected, causing them to face difficulties making ends meet due to unexpected and unfair charges. Many victims find themselves trapped in cycles of debt, which can negatively affect their credit ratings and overall financial well-being. Recognizing this growing issue, various regulatory bodies and financial institutions are now implementing measures to protect consumers and provide avenues for redress through PCP claims processes in the UK.

Navigating the Process: Steps to Successfully Make a PCP Claim

Navigating the process of making a PCP claim can seem daunting, but with the right steps, it can be a straightforward and successful journey. The first step is to gather all relevant information and documentation related to your financial product and the mis-selling incident. This includes contracts, correspondence, and any evidence that highlights the misrepresentation or omission that led to the mis-sold finance.

Once you have your documents in order, you can identify the applicable time limit for making a claim. In the UK, there is typically a three-year window from the date of mis-selling for PCP claims. After gathering the necessary information and ensuring you’re within the time frame, contact your financial provider to initiate the claim process. Clearly communicate your reasons for the claim, providing specific details about the mis-sold product and its impact on your finances. They may offer a settlement or ask for further clarification; either way, keep all communications documented. If the initial response isn’t satisfactory, explore alternative options like seeking legal advice or contacting regulatory bodies dedicated to financial disputes in the UK.
